Joe Rogan has 14.5 million followers on Spotify.
0:17
That's according to Ashley Carman in Bloomberg, smaller than his total subscriber number on
0:21
YouTube of 16.4 million.
0:24
Her compilation includes the top shows on the platform taken from a new UX feature
0:29
we link to it today from our show notes and our newsletter at podnews.net.

Edison Research shared the top 10 podcasts among US women.
1:06
Unusually for a podcast chart, Joe Rogan is at number two!
1:10
Podcasts with women hosts take five of the top 10 spots.

What would you do for a podcast? Don Lemon reportedly wanted a free Cybertruck from Elon Musk and to be launched into orbit
1:22
by SpaceX to record the first podcast in space.
1:26
The demands, including an eight million dollar salary, were passed on by UTA, the talent
1:31
agency that represents him, says the New York Post, though UTA says the story is nonsense.
1:36
Lemon says his partnership with X was cancelled.
